General Information

Title: Once There Were Flowers
Composer: Leanne Daharja Veitch

Number of voices: 5vv   Voicing: SSATB

Genre: SecularUnknown

Language: English
Instruments: a cappella
Published: 2011

Original text and translations

Once there were flowers, now they are gone
Petal and blossom scorched by the sun
Summer is over, winter is come
Once there were flowers, now they are gone.
Once there was music, now it is gone
Silent the voice which once rose in song.
Silent the singer, silent the song
Once there was music, now it is gone.
Once there were leaves, but now they are gone
Strength will remain, though stripped to the bone.
There will be a new song: how can morning bring a light?
Love's sacrifice, and dawn breaks the night.
Where is the song that gave such sweet bliss?
Where is the song that gave such as this?
Melody within us brings forth the song:
Hope is renewed; Love's music lives on.
